Learn more about Aging Preparatory programs in Denmark
Aging degree programs at the Preparatory level in Denmark present a unique opportunity for students interested in understanding the complexities associated with aging populations. This field offers a blend of theoretical insights and practical applications that prepare you for future study or careers focused on elderly care, social services, and health management.
Through courses in gerontology, you'll engage with topics like aging policies, healthcare systems, and psychological aspects of aging. Students build confidence as they engage with new perspectives on how to improve the quality of life for older adults. You'll also gain hands-on experience through collaborative projects, which enhance your ability to work in multidisciplinary teams—a highly valued skill in this field.
Denmark's education system encourages independent thinking and creativity, enabling you to explore innovative solutions for age-related challenges. Graduates from this preparatory program often find themselves well-prepared for further studies at the Bachelor’s level or roles in healthcare, community services, and beyond, gaining skills that are relevant globally.
